Output 43b3a33f4aa6d69fc839e8304e57e81a8f65a01a1dc00cdb6875a8cd0f69ccb2:0

value
1039623263
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fe88de65dbd1b352cebd09dedbace2806b1ab82 OP_EQUALVERIFY OP_CHECKSIG
address
16pvAEz4JDMs1WdwqD7PLkukDYEaXkQGXQ
transaction
43b3a33f4aa6d69fc839e8304e57e81a8f65a01a1dc00cdb6875a8cd0f69ccb2
confirmations
440838
spent
true